The Sarpy County Sheriff's Office is the primary law enforcement agency with jurisdiction in Sarpy County, Nebraska. Its current Sheriff is Jeff Davis.

Sarpy County is divided into 9 Patrol Districts, covering a total of 236 square miles (610 km2). The city limits of Bellevue, Papillion and La Vista are not regularly patrolled by the Sheriff's Office, although deputies can and do conduct law enforcement activities, such as traffic stops, within those cities. Each of those cities has its own Police Department. The cities of Gretna and Springfield regularly contract with the Sheriff's Office for patrol coverage. Deputies are responsible for activities and calls within these patrol districts.
